At The Myton Hospices, we provide specialist care and support for people with life-limiting illnesses, and their loved ones, from the point of diagnosis to end of life. We are a much-loved and well supported charity, at the heart of our community.

We have three hospices, a range of community services, and 25 charity shops in Coventry and Warwickshire.

We have exciting opportunities for Assistant Shop Managers to join our team, supporting our charity shops in Warwickshire. You’ll support the smooth running of our profitable charity shops, ensuring a brilliant shopping experience. Our Assistant Shop Managers:

  • Lead and recruit volunteers
  • Generate high-quality stock donations
  • Support with administration
  • Handle cash, stock deliveries and collections
  • Maximise sales through Gift Aid and our fundraising lottery

This role will support our work by bringing in essential income that funds the care of 1 in 4 of our patients.
